As a Cybersecurity Analyst, you'll be responsible for monitoring and analyzing your organization's networks to prevent, detect, and manage cyber threats. This role accounts for 45% of the opportunities in this field. Incident Responders make up 30% of the market and play a critical role in managing and mitigating security incidents, ensuring business continuity during crises. Security Managers, accounting for 15% of the opportunities, oversee the development and implementation of an organization's security strategy, policies, and procedures. Lastly, Penetration Testers, representing 10% of the roles, simulate cyber attacks to identify vulnerabilities and provide actionable recommendations for improvement.
